- Advantages:
- Increased Efficiency: AI can process and analyze large amounts of data much faster than humans, leading to improved productivity.
- 24/7 Availability: AI systems can operate continuously without fatigue, ensuring constant service and support.
- Cost Savings: Reduces operational costs by automating routine tasks and minimizing the need for human resources.
- Enhanced Accuracy: AI algorithms can reduce human error in data processing and decision-making.
- Personalization: AI can analyze user data to provide tailored experiences and recommendations.
- Disadvantages:
- Job Displacement: Automation can lead to job losses in certain sectors, affecting employment rates.
- High Initial Costs: Implementing AI technology can be expensive and may require significant investment in infrastructure.
- Security Risks: AI systems can be vulnerable to hacking and misuse, leading to data breaches.
- Lack of Human Touch: AI may lack the empathy and understanding that human interaction provides.
- Bias and Inequality: AI systems can perpetuate existing biases present in their training data, leading to unfair outcomes.
